#e71586 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e71586 is composed of 90.6% red, 8.2% green and 52.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 90.9% magenta, 42% yellow and 9.4% black. It has a hue angle of 327.7 degrees, a saturation of 83.3% and a lightness of 49.4%. #e71586 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ff2aff with #cf000d. Closest websafe color is: #ff0099.

Shades and Tints of #e71586

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0f0109 is the darkest color, while #fffcfe is the lightest one.

Tones of #e71586

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#86767f is the less saturated color, while #fa0287 is the most saturated one.
